  1. Jun 29, 2022 · When the person who died (the Decedent) had a Will then the Will must be filed in Surrogate's Court and admitted (approved) for probate. Probate is the process of proving that the Will is valid (legally acceptable). During probate, the Will must be proved to the satisfaction of the Court that it's the Last Will and Testament of the person who died.

  3. Aug 9, 2023 · Brooklyn as a Borough. Brooklyn is one of the five boroughs of New York City, and it is coextensive with Kings County. It is the most populous borough in New York City with a population of 2.6 million. Brooklyn is located in southwestern Long Island and is separated from Manhattan by the East River.   4. Seat: N/A. Population (2020): 2,736,074. County Commissioners: N/A. County Website: Official website. The county government of Kings County does not have a county seat as one of the five boroughs of New York City. Kings County is the state designation for the Brooklyn Borough. [1] The county was first established in 1683.
